First-aid measures

After inhalation: Move the affected person to fresh air.If breathing becomes irregular or ceases, apply mouth-to-mouth resuscitation or artifical respiration immediately. Get medical attention.After skin contact: Immediately remove contaminated clothing, wash off the skin with plenty of water.After eye contact: Rinse the eyes with water for several minutes with eyelids open wide. Having rinsed the eyes, obtain ophthalmologic attention as soon as possible.After swallowing: Wash out the mouth with plenty of water, give plenty of water to drink, then obtain medical attenton immediately.Information for doctor: The physician must be informed on the time, type and extent of exposure.

Fire-fighting measures

Suitable extinguishing media: Available extinguishing media: water spray, extinguishing powder, carbon dioxid, foam.Unsuitable extinguishing media: Full waterjet are not suitable for extinguishing.Special hazards arising from the substance or mixture:Substance is combustible. Combustion products: carbonmonoxide/ dioxide.Advice for firefighters:Outdoors stay on the weatherside and extinguish from there. In closed places, and in case of wreck, wear fireproof working clothes and use selfcontained breathing apparatus.

Accidental release measures

Personal precautions, protective equipment and emergency procedures:Only the trained personnel in charge of release is allowed to be present at the site of spilling, wearing the prescribed protective equipments.Environmental precautions:Hinder the spilled substance from entering the soil, sewers or living water.Methods and material for containment and cleaning up:Collect spilt substance aspiring to the lowest possible dustlevel. Put the collected substance into adequately labelled empties and transport them to the site of disposal, then wash the contaminated area with plenty of water.

Handling and storage

Precautions for safe handling:Handled it the compliance with good industrial hygiene and safety procedures. Avoid: dust formation; deposition, contact with skin, eyes; inhalation or ingestion. Avoid any possibility of direct contact with substance while manipulating. It is necessary to wash a hand and a face with water and a soap after the work made with the substance.Conditions for safe storage, including any incompatibilities:Store it in a cool, dry, wellventilated place. Storage in a tighltly fitting package, protected from light, protected from humidity/water.

Exposure controls / personal protection

This intermediate is handled under Strictly Controlled Conditions in accordance with the ECHA REACH Guidance on Intermediates.The substance is rigorously contained during storage, the packaging is opened only in case of sampling, and when the substance is used in the process. When the substance is put in the reactor, air filtration (99% efficiency) is used along with personal protective equipment. The process is thereafter fully closed; no emission is detected until sampling of the reaction mass. During sampling air filtration (99% efficiency) is used along with personal protective equipment. At the end of the process, during the unloading of the substance and the sampling general air filtration is used along with personal protective equipment.No occupational limits have been established.Individual protection measures / personal protective equipment:The personal protective equipment for the working process are determined by internal standards.Wear closed protection glasses. Closed protective clothing against particulate matter. Protective gloves made of neopren-Wear P3 dust mask for respiatory protection.

Stability and reactivity

The substance is stabil at dry place for 12 months.Chemical stability: stable under normal circumstances.Possibility of hazardous reactions: danger of electrostatic charge, danger of dust explosion.Conditions to avoid: sensitive to the following physical effects: light, intense heat.Incompatible materials: strong acids, strong basics, strong reducers.

Disposal considerations

Suggestions for disposal procedures of the substance/product:Incineration in a special waste incineration plant.Suggestions for disposal procedures of contaminated packaging (vessels):Flammable empties must be incinerated in waste increation plant, in compliance with local regulations. Empties should be washed with plenty of water before reuse/recycling.
